Orange Brownies

INGREDIENTS:1 cup margarine
8 oz. baking chocolate, cut up
3 cups sugar
8 eggs
1 cup Florida orange juice concentrate, thawed
2 cups pecan pieces (optional)
4 tsp. fresh Florida orange peel, grated
1 tsp. pure vanilla extract
3 cups all purpose flour
½ tsp. baking sodaDIRECTIONS:1. Grease a half size 2 inch deep hotel pan and set aside. In a saucepan, melt margarine and chocolate over low heat, stirring constantly. Remove from heat. Cool 5 minutes.

2. Add the sugar, eggs, thawed orange juice concentrate, orange peel, nuts and vanilla to the chocolate. Beat by hand until just combined.

3. Stir in flour and baking soda until combined. Spread the batter in prepared baking pan. Fill three quarters full; this will produce a chewy brownie.

4. Bake in a 350°F oven for 25 minutes for a fudgy brownie. For a firmer brownie, bake 30 minutes. Cool in pan on a wire rack.SERVINGS:64 servingsFrom:Recipe from the Florida Department of Citrus
